Rebuild Base Detachment & Air Station Borinquen
In September 2017, Base Detachment Borinquen (BDB) and Air Station Borinquen (ASB) suffered
extensive damage to its many facilities from Hurricanes Irma and Maria. This damage severely
affected the Coast Guard’s ability to efficiently perform its missions, such as, search and rescue,
law enforcement, aerial support for navigation aid, and logistics support. In addition to the
damage, many structures and utilities at the base are dated and no longer serve their intended
purpose or retain their proper function after a major event, such as a hurricane. The scope of work for this project therefore includes electrical and telecommunications distribution, water distribution, storm water improvements, sanitary sewer improvements, other site improvements and demolition, Coast Guard Exchange (CGX) resiliency repairs, and water and electrical resiliency.
